The Intel 4004 was the first programmable microprocessor which controls all functions of the CPU, or central processing unit, of a computer or another digital device. Very important in this day and age.

The first Digital Camera was invented by Steven Sasson while working at Eastman Kodak. We use digital cameras almost every day.
